About Our Client

This organisation is a well-established provider within the Workwear industry, known for its commitment to delivering tailored solutions to its clients. As a medium-sized company, it offers a focused and collaborative working environment, ensuring employees have the opportunity to make a significant impact.

Job Description

  • Develop and execute strategic plans to identify and secure new business opportunities
  • Build and maintain strong relationships with both prospective and existing clients to foster long-term partnerships.
  • Collaborate with internal teams to ensure client requirements are met effectively and efficiently.
  • Prepare and deliver compelling sales presentations and proposals tailored to client needs.
  • Monitor market trends and competitor activity to identify areas for growth and improvement.
  • Achieve and exceed sales targets while maintaining a focus on quality and customer satisfaction.
  • Provide regular reporting on sales performance, client feedback, and market insights to senior management.
  • Represent the company at industry events and networking opportunities to enhance its visibility and reputation

The Successful Applicant

A successful Business Development Manager should have:

  • A strong background in sales within the business services industry.
  • Proven ability to build relationships and drive client engagement.
  • Excellent communication and negotiation skills.
  • A strategic and results-driven approach to business development.
  • Experience in preparing and delivering professional sales presentations.
  • Adept at analysing market trends to identify opportunities for growth.
  • Strong organisational and time management skills to handle multiple priorities effectively.
  • The ability to be able to travel and have overnight stays when necessary.

What\’s on Offer

  • Competitive salary of up to £60,000
  • Excellent, uncapped commission.
  • Company car or allowance
  • Permanent position offering stability and growth opportunities.
  • Collaborative and supportive working environment.
  • Opportunity to make a significant impact
  • Potential for career progression into leadership positions
